- Wikipedia lost a legal challenge against new Online Safety Act rules that could require user identity verification.
- The Wikimedia Foundation argued the rules were too broad and could threaten the privacy and safety of volunteer editors.
- The court rejected Wikimedia's arguments but emphasized the responsibility of Ofcom and the UK government to protect Wikipedia.
- If classified as Category 1, Wikipedia might have to verify contributors' identities or restrict UK access by about 75%.
- The judgment leaves room for future legal challenges if Wikipedia's operations are significantly impeded by the regulations.
- Ofcom will continue implementing the Online Safety Act, including categorizing services and enforcing extra safety rules.
